Attention all Californians who have been in a car accident! Did you know that acupuncture can be an effective treatment option for both physical and emotional trauma caused by car accidents? Here are some steps patients can take to get approved for acupuncture treatment after a car accident in California:

  1. Seek Medical Attention: The first step after a car accident is to seek medical attention. It's important to document any injuries and get a proper diagnosis from a medical professional.

  2. Contact a Personal Injury Lawyer: If you were not at fault for the accident, you may be entitled to compensation. Contact a personal injury lawyer to help you navigate the legal process.

  3. Find an Acupuncturist: Look for a licensed acupuncturist who is experienced in treating patients with car accident injuries. They can provide an initial consultation to determine if acupuncture is a suitable treatment option.

  4. Get a Referral: Depending on the insurance policy, patients may need a referral from a medical doctor in order to receive acupuncture treatment.

  5. File a Lien: In order to ensure payment for acupuncture treatment, patients can file a lien with their personal injury lawyer. This allows the acupuncturist to be paid out of any settlement or judgment the patient may receive.

Acupuncture can be a valuable treatment option for patients who have experienced physical and emotional trauma after a car accident. It can help reduce pain, inflammation, and stress, and promote healing and overall well-being.
